About the role
As our Revenue & Billing Analyst, you'll own the financial side of TestGorilla's customer lifecycle: billing, accounts receivable and collections, plus the reconciliations and reporting that keep our revenue numbers trustworthy. You'll join a lean, three-person, AI-empowered Finance team, working directly with our Head of Finance and Senior Financial Controller, with lasting and broad ownership from day one.
You'll turn the customer and billing knowledge you build day to day into sharper reporting and practical process improvements. Billing, AR, collections and reconciliation are core, permanent responsibilities. As you learn our systems and reporting definitions, you'll take ownership of MRR/ARR reporting with support from the team, and improve the manual workflows behind it.
Responsibilities
In this role, your responsibilities will include:
- Upholding TestGorilla's behaviors and fostering an inclusive, supportive culture.
- Owning customer billing end to end, including invoicing, subscription changes, payment queries, refunds, failed payment recovery, credit notes and corrections within agreed approval limits, and working with Customer Success on complex or sensitive billing cases.
- Owning accounts receivable, collections and dunning (via Upflow), resolving failed payments and billing disputes directly with customers.
- Getting to the root cause of recurring billing issues and fixing the underlying process, rather than just resolving individual cases as they come up.
- Owning reconciliations across billing, payments, subscription reporting and the ledger, explaining timing and definition differences, and producing MRR/ARR movement reporting and analysis that helps Finance understand what has changed and why.
- Improving and introducing Finance automations around AR, billing and reporting, and moving routine work towards exception-based processing.
- Supporting billing platform, pricing and packaging changes from a Finance perspective: defining requirements, testing outcomes and monitoring exceptions, and partnering with Product and Engineering when a technical change is needed.
